Frequently Asked Questions

What are the main trade schools serving students in Lewisville, Pennsylvania, and what are their specialties?

The primary trade schools accessible to Lewisville residents include New Castle School of Trades, Triangle Tech, and Rosedale Technical College. New Castle School of Trades is well-known for programs in welding, electrical, and HVAC, while Rosedale Technical College has strong automotive and diesel technology programs. Triangle Tech offers focused training in drafting, electrical, and HVAC fields.

Which trade programs in the Lewisville, PA area have the strongest local job placement rates or industry partnerships?

Programs in welding, electrical, and HVAC from New Castle School of Trades and Rosedale Technical College often report strong local job placement due to partnerships with regional construction, manufacturing, and service companies. The automotive and diesel programs at Rosedale also benefit from connections with dealerships and trucking firms throughout Western Pennsylvania, aiding graduate employment.

Are there any shorter-term or accelerated certification programs available near Lewisville for trades like welding or electrical work?

Yes, schools like New Castle School of Trades offer accelerated diploma and certification programs in welding and electrical technology that can often be completed in under a year. These focused programs are designed to quickly prepare students for entry-level positions and necessary certifications, such as AWS welding certifications or preparation for Pennsylvania electrical licensing exams.

What financial aid or scholarship opportunities are specifically available for Lewisville, PA residents attending local trade schools?

Students from Lewisville can apply for federal aid (FAFSA) at all accredited schools like Triangle Tech and Rosedale Technical College. Additionally, many local trade schools offer institutional scholarships, and Pennsylvania state grants like the Pennsylvania State Grant may be available. Some schools also have partnerships with local unions or employers that offer tuition assistance or sponsorship programs.

How do the automotive and diesel technology programs at schools near Lewisville, like Rosedale Technical College, prepare students for Pennsylvania state licensing or industry certifications?

Programs at Rosedale Technical College integrate preparation for industry-standard certifications, such as ASE (Automotive Service Excellence) certifications, directly into their curriculum. For diesel and automotive techs, Pennsylvania does not require a state-specific license for general repair, but these programs ensure graduates are ready for employer-required certifications and any necessary EPA Section 609 certification for HVAC refrigerant handling.

Finding the Best Trade Schools for Welding in Lewisville, Pennsylvania

For residents of Lewisville, Pennsylvania, considering a career in the skilled trades, welding stands out as a particularly promising path. The region's industrial heritage and ongoing demand for construction and manufacturing create a robust job market for certified welders. If you're looking to turn a spark of interest into a stable, hands-on career, exploring the best trade schools for welding in and around Lewisville is the essential first step. These institutions provide the foundational knowledge, technical skills, and safety certifications that employers actively seek, transforming students into in-demand professionals ready to build and repair the infrastructure of our communities.

Fortunately, Lewisville's location in western Pennsylvania places you within reach of several respected technical colleges known for their welding programs. Schools like the New Castle School of Trades, Triangle Tech, and Rosedale Technical College have built strong reputations for preparing students for real-world work. Their curricula typically cover essential techniques such as shielded metal arc welding (SMAW), gas metal arc welding (GMAW), and tungsten inert gas (TIG) welding. More than just theory, these programs emphasize hands-on practice in well-equipped shops, ensuring you graduate not just with a certificate or diploma, but with the confidence and muscle memory needed on the job site. When researching the best trade schools for welding, consider visiting these campuses to see their facilities firsthand and speak with instructors who are often industry veterans.

The local career outlook for welders in the Lewisville area is encouraging. Western Pennsylvania's economy is supported by sectors like energy, advanced manufacturing, and commercial construction, all of which rely heavily on skilled welders. From working on pipelines and structural steel for new buildings to performing precision fabrication in machine shops, the opportunities are diverse. Many graduates find positions with local contractors, manufacturing plants, or specialized welding shops, while others may pursue union apprenticeships that combine paid work with continued education. This career path offers not just job security, but also the tangible satisfaction of creating and fixing things with your own hands.
